How much do manager of it j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for manager of it in the United States is $109,707.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$95,000.00 and $116,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Manager of IT, and why are they important?

A Manager of IT needs strong technical expertise in information systems, project management, and leadership, often supported by a bachelor's degree in IT or a related field. Familiarity with IT infrastructure, cybersecurity tools, enterprise software, and certifications like PMP or ITIL are commonly expected. Excellent problem-solving, communication, and team-building skills help foster collaboration and drive organizational change. These competencies are essential to ensure secure, efficient technology operations and to align IT initiatives with business goals.

How does a Manager of IT typ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

A Manager of IT works closely with various departments such as operations, finance, and human resources to ensure technology solutions align with business needs. They often translate departmental requirements into technical specifications and lead cross-functional teams during project implementation. Effective communication and stakeholder management are essential, as IT managers must balance technical priorities with organizational goals, ensuring smooth adoption of new systems and processes.

What does a Manager of IT do?

A Manager of IT oversees an organization's information technology department, ensuring that all systems, networks, and technology operations run efficiently. They are responsible for managing IT staff, developing and implementing IT policies, and aligning IT infrastructure with business goals. Their duties may also include budgeting for IT expenses, maintaining security protocols, troubleshooting technical issues, and staying updated on technology trends to improve company performance.

Head of IT
About Cowboy Space Corp.:
Cowboy Space Corp. is building the infrastructure to power and connect the orbital economy. Our satellites operate in Low Earth Orbit to collect sunlight and enable a new class of capabilities-from transmitting energy via infrared lasers (space-to-earth and space-to-space), to powering on-orbit compute, to delivering secure, high-bandwidth optical data. By rethinking how energy and data are generated and distributed in space, we're unlocking entirely new ways to operate both in orbit and on Earth.
Founded in 2024 by Baiju Bhatt (co-founder of Robinhood), Cowboy Space Corp. is backed by leading investors and built by a team from top aerospace and defense organizations. We're moving quickly to solve complex technical challenges and build a new category of space infrastructure.
About the role:
The Head of IT will define and execute the company's IT strategy across corporate systems, engineering infrastructure, mission operations support, cybersecurity, and compliance. This leader will ensure our IT architecture supports secure satellite development, ground segment operations, regulatory requirements, and rapid global scaling. This is a highly cross-functional leadership role, reporting to the COO/CLO but partnering with Engineering, Security, Finance, and People teams to build resilient, secure, and scalable systems in a highly regulated environment. This is both a strategic and hands-on leadership role in a rapidly scaling hardware company, and is in-person at our San Carlos, CA HQ.
Responsibilities:
  • Define and execute the company-wide IT roadmap aligned with business and mission objectives
  • Build and lead a high-performing IT team (infrastructure, applications, support, security)
  • Develop IT governance, policies, and standards
  • Manage IT budget planning and vendor relationships
  • Design and operate secure and scalable hybrid infrastructure
  • Support high-performance compute environments for satellite design, simulation and testing
  • Ensure high availability for mission-critical systems and operations
  • Implement disaster recovery and business continuity planning
  • Own enterprise cybersecurity strategy across corporate, production, and mission environments
  • Implement zero-trust architecture and endpoint security
  • Ensure compliance with relevant frameworks (e.g. ITAR/EAR)
  • Oversee ERP, HRIS, collaboration, identity management, and productivity tools
  • Support scaling processes across Finance, Supply Chain, and Manufacturing
  • Drive automation and process optimization initiatives
  • Partner with software and hardware engineering to support secure development environments
  • Ensure secure data pipelines for satellite telemetry and payload data
  • Manage MSPs, cloud providers, and security vendors; negotiate enterprise contracts and SLAs
  • Serve as executive point-of-contact for IT-related audits and due diligence
Basic Qualifications:
  • 10+ years of progressive IT leadership experience
  • Experience scaling IT in a high-growth startup or technology company from early architecture to defense-level compliance
  • Deep expertise in c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P)
  • Strong background in cybersecurity and compliance
  • Experience supporting engineering organizations (DevOps, high-performance compute, secure SDLC)
  • Proven ability to build teams and operate strategically and tactically
  • Experience in defense or other regulated industries; familiarity with export controls (ITAR/EAR)
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Experience preparing for or maintaining SOC 2 / ISO 27001 audits
